Searched refs:dzone (Results  1 – 3 of 3) sorted by relevance
| /Linux-v5.4/drivers/md/ | 
| D | dm-zoned-reclaim.c | 189 static int dmz_reclaim_buf(struct dmz_reclaim *zrc, struct dm_zone *dzone)  in dmz_reclaim_buf()  argument191 	struct dm_zone *bzone = dzone->bzone;  in dmz_reclaim_buf()
 192 	sector_t chunk_block = dzone->wp_block;  in dmz_reclaim_buf()
 198 		      dzone->chunk, dmz_id(zmd, bzone), dmz_weight(bzone),  in dmz_reclaim_buf()
 199 		      dmz_id(zmd, dzone), dmz_weight(dzone));  in dmz_reclaim_buf()
 202 	ret = dmz_reclaim_copy(zrc, bzone, dzone);  in dmz_reclaim_buf()
 209 	ret = dmz_merge_valid_blocks(zmd, bzone, dzone, chunk_block);  in dmz_reclaim_buf()
 215 		dmz_unlock_zone_reclaim(dzone);  in dmz_reclaim_buf()
 228 static int dmz_reclaim_seq_data(struct dmz_reclaim *zrc, struct dm_zone *dzone)  in dmz_reclaim_seq_data()  argument
 230 	unsigned int chunk = dzone->chunk;  in dmz_reclaim_seq_data()
 [all …]
 
 | 
| D | dm-zoned-metadata.c | 1340 	struct dm_zone *dzone, *bzone;  in dmz_load_mapping()  local1377 		dzone = dmz_get(zmd, dzone_id);  in dmz_load_mapping()
 1378 		set_bit(DMZ_DATA, &dzone->flags);  in dmz_load_mapping()
 1379 		dzone->chunk = chunk;  in dmz_load_mapping()
 1380 		dmz_get_zone_weight(zmd, dzone);  in dmz_load_mapping()
 1382 		if (dmz_is_rnd(dzone))  in dmz_load_mapping()
 1383 			list_add_tail(&dzone->link, &zmd->map_rnd_list);  in dmz_load_mapping()
 1385 			list_add_tail(&dzone->link, &zmd->map_seq_list);  in dmz_load_mapping()
 1408 		bzone->bzone = dzone;  in dmz_load_mapping()
 1409 		dzone->bzone = bzone;  in dmz_load_mapping()
 [all …]
 
 | 
| D | dm-zoned.h | 228 				     struct dm_zone *dzone);
 |